Action item from the Pondworks ledger incident: partition the events table by month before it again exceeds the planner's statistics sample. The unpartitioned table caused the retention job to lock for eleven minutes. Reviewers should check that the migration creates partitions ahead of need and prunes expired ones on schedule. The partitioning constants the migration will use are listed below.

constants for yaduf-fahag:
BUDGETS = {
    "kelix": 528,
    "briwyn": 734,
}

## Env Vars — Garage Feed

Quick notes for the sync: the Stallwick occupancy feed now pushes counts from all four downtown decks every 30 seconds. `GF_POLL_MS` and `GF_DECK_FILTER` behave as before, no drama there. The only gotcha is the upstream sensor gateway now requires an auth credential instead of IP allowlisting, so that has to live in the env file. Put the credential line right below this paragraph.

secret setting of fajof-tagep: VAULT_KEY13=796f7aba7157f

Hey — flagging some drift on the QueueFlex autoscaler before Thursday's release. Two of the Pellbrook workers are scaling off stale thresholds, so we're spinning up pods way earlier than intended and burning budget. Looks like last month's hotfix never got rolled back everywhere. Can we fold a config reconciliation into this release? To make it easy, the intended autoscaler settings are these.

config for bafof-yadup:
[raldor]
team = druys
access_code = ac_de306a
host = raldor.zemvarworks.local
port = 9000
owner = wendor.julir
peer = belael.halixstack.local

Welcome to the HueGate plugin program. Before your extension ships in the ContrastCheck marketplace, it must pass our color-contrast audit: WCAG-equivalent ratios on all text layers, verified by the PalettePatrol scanner. Run the scanner locally, fix flagged pairs, and tag a release candidate. Signed builds only are accepted by the review pipeline. Sign your candidate with the key below.

deploy key for yahif-bagaf: bky4_xXPb